Measurements on a liquid-nitrogen-cooled, superconducting short-dipole aerial at 550 MHz are presented. The measured relative field strength as a function of frequency is shown for an excitation current well below the critical value. The field strength is shown as a function of frequency for input powers of 25 dBm, 28 dBm, and 31 dBm.
